> On 04/10/2018 04:39 PM, Alex Bennée wrote:
>> From: Fam Zheng <address@hidden>
>> 
>> We have -Werror=missing-prototype, add a dummy prototype to avoid that
>> warning.
>> 
>> Signed-off-by: Fam Zheng <address@hidden>
>> ---
>>  tests/tcg/i386/hello-i386.c | 1 +
>>  1 file changed, 1 insertion(+)
>> 
>> diff --git a/tests/tcg/i386/hello-i386.c b/tests/tcg/i386/hello-i386.c
>> index fa00380de2..cfeb24b2f5 100644
>> --- a/tests/tcg/i386/hello-i386.c
>> +++ b/tests/tcg/i386/hello-i386.c
>> @@ -20,6 +20,7 @@ static inline int write(int fd, const char * buf, int len)
>>    return status;
>>  }
>>  
>> +void _start(void);
>
> What about adding that in a common base file include by all tcg tests?
> Such tests/tcg/include/tcg-common.h or better name...

For this I don't think it makes much sense. Not all linux-user tests are
quite so bare bones...
